This is precisely what America First looks like in action. Trump's tariff strategy is working remarkably well, forcing companies like Apple to finally bring jobs back home, where they belong. The $600 billion commitment proves that when you negotiate from a position of strength, even the largest corporations will choose American workers over cheaper foreign labor.
Apple's announcement is essentially corporate theater designed to appease Trump while avoiding crippling tariffs that would devastate the company's bottom line. The investment largely repackages existing spending plans and doesn't address the fundamental impossibility of moving iPhone assembly to America, which would require rebuilding entire supply chains.
